Abstract :
The authors present an interesting method for optimal placement of PMUs to enable, according to the title, bad data detection. In fact, the proposed placement algorithm tends to improve the redundancy level of the measurement set. Bad data detection usually is improved with higher levels of redundancy. In order to propose the algorithm for optimal placement of PMUs, the authors clearly use results that have already been published in the power system literature even though no citations to those results were included at all.
